The Barrel Fabrication Operator is responsible for fabricating, welding, and assembling barrel components in accordance with engineering specifications, quality standards, and production requirements. This role ensures barrel assemblies are manufactured accurately and efficiently while supporting production schedules, maintaining quality standards, and promoting a safe and organized work environment.

 

Shift: Monday - Thursday; 7am - 5:30pm

 

 

Key Responsibilities

 

Fabrication & Assembly

  • Review and interpret cut sheets, work orders, engineering drawings, and manufacturing specifications.
  • Obtain required materials, components, tools, and equipment to support production schedules.
  • Verify materials and component specifications prior to fabrication and assembly.
  • Measure, mark, and cut barrel materials to required dimensions and tolerances.
  • Prepare springs and other components for installation and assembly.
  • Assemble fabricated barrel components and subassemblies using established work instructions.
  • Drill, bore, and prepare holes in barrel assemblies according to engineering specifications.
  • Ensure completed assemblies meet dimensional and production requirements prior to release.

Welding & Equipment Operation

  • Weld nuts, springs, brackets, and other metal components to or within barrel assemblies according to specifications.
  • Set up and operate fabrication equipment including saws, drill presses, welders, grinders, and other production machinery.
  • Safely utilize hand tools, power tools, and fabrication equipment required to perform assigned tasks.
  • Perform routine equipment checks and report malfunctions or maintenance concerns promptly.
  • Troubleshoot minor equipment and process issues and communicate concerns to supervision.

Quality, Safety & Compliance

  • Perform in-process and final quality inspections using gauges, calipers, tape measures, fixtures, and other approved measuring instruments.
  • Verify dimensional accuracy, weld integrity, hole locations, and component placement prior to releasing products to the next operation.
  • Maintain accurate production and quality documentation as required.
  • Follow all company safety policies, quality standards, work instructions, and operating procedures.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work area in accordance with housekeeping and 5S requirements.
  • Report safety concerns, quality defects, equipment issues, or process concerns to leadership promptly.
